About S Chand Q4FY26 Performance
S Chand and Company delivered a strong Q4FY26 performance supported by sharp recovery in profitability, seasonal demand strength and improved operational efficiency. The education-content and publishing company reported healthy growth across revenue, EBITDA and net profit on a year-on-year basis.
The company also reported a major sequential turnaround from losses during the previous quarter, reflecting the highly seasonal nature of the education publishing business.
S Chand Q4FY26 Results Snapshot
| Financial Metric | Q4FY26 | YoY Growth | QoQ Growth |
|---|---|---|---|
| Net Profit | ₹169.79 Cr | ↑ 19.64% | Turnaround from loss |
| Revenue | ₹547.82 Cr | ↑ 16.22% | ↑ 453.61% |
| EBITDA | ₹245.77 Cr | ↑ 20.96% | Turnaround from loss |
| EBITDA Margin | 44.87% | vs 43.10% | vs -31.95% |
| Dividend | ₹4/share | Recommended | — |
Why Did Revenue Surge Sequentially?
The sharp sequential jump in revenue and profitability reflects the seasonal nature of the education publishing business.
Q4 is traditionally the strongest quarter for education companies because schools and institutions place orders ahead of the new academic session.

Why Are 45% EBITDA Margins Significant?
S Chand reported EBITDA margins of nearly 45%, highlighting the strong scalability and profitability potential of the education publishing business during peak demand periods.
The margin expansion indicates:
🔹 Strong operating leverage
🔹 Better cost absorption
🔹 Improved product mix
🔹 Efficient inventory and distribution management
The turnaround from negative EBITDA margins in the previous quarter also demonstrates how sharply profitability improves during the seasonal peak cycle.
What Does the Dividend Signal?
The board recommended a dividend of ₹4 per share, reflecting confidence in cash-flow generation and balance-sheet stability.
Dividend announcements from midcap education companies are generally viewed positively because they indicate healthy profitability and disciplined capital allocation.
